When it comes to talking about himself, here's what the author of the comics had to say on his website, "Trying Times Comics was born out of, well, these trying times. Some time into the great quarantine, I needed a little more creative expression and a little more connection to the outside world so I chose comics. 

​I hope that if you found your way here I've helped brighten your day, even just a little."

In a previous interview with Bored Panda, when asked how the artist would describe Trying Times Comics to someone who isn't familiar with it, the artist said this: "Trying Times Comics is about nerd life, relationships, and these trying times. That's kinda the tagline I'm going with at least. But more specifically it's about my personal interests, conversations/situations I have with my wife and friends (and cat), and whatever else is going on around me."
